Writing as Therapy: The Healing Power of Reflection

The Therapeutic Benefits of Writing

Writing can be a powerful therapeutic tool. It provides an outlet for emotions, helping you to process feelings and experiences.

The Power of Reflection

Writing about your experiences encourages reflection, which can lead to greater understanding and healing.

Creating a Writing Routine for Healing

Establish a consistent writing routine to engage in this therapeutic practice. Regular writing can contribute to emotional well-being.

Adjusting Your Approach

Experiment with different writing styles, whether journaling, poetry, or storytelling, to find what best serves your healing process.

Sharing Your Journey

Consider sharing your writing with others. This can foster connection and support, enhancing your healing journey.

Building a Community

Engage with others who share similar experiences. Building a supportive community can amplify the benefits of writing as therapy.
